Houston Texans 'Part Ways' With Coach During NFL Combine
© David Butler II-Imagn Images

With the NFL Scouting Combine underway in Indianapolis, the Houston Texans have decided to make a change to their coaching staff.

The Texans enjoyed yet another successful season under head coach DeMeco Ryans. Despite starting the year with a 3-5 record, they managed to win nine games in a row and clinch a playoff berth. They dismantled the Pittsburgh Steelers in the opening round of the playoffs before suffering a tough loss to the New England Patriots in the divisional round.

While there's no question Ryans has a Super Bowl-caliber defense, the offense in Houston needs to get much better in order for the Texans to capture the Lombardi Trophy.

That being said, ESPN's Adam Schefter just reported that Texans quarterbacks coach Jerrod Johnson has been fired.

Johnson, 37, joined Houston's staff during the 2023 season. He previously spent time with the Minnesota Vikings, Indianapolis Colts and San Francisco 49ers.

What does this mean for Texans quarterback C.J. Stroud?

Texans general manager Nick Caserio already let the NFL world know that C.J. Stroud won't be available via trade this offseason.

“It’s moronic. We’re not trading the guy,” Caserio told reporters. “He’s our quarterback. He’s gonna be playing quarterback for the Houston Texans in 2026. Anything beyond that, that’s your world. You guys can speculate on that. But we’re not trading C.J. Stroud.”

Despite their commitment to Stroud, the Texans would like better results on the field from Stroud. The former Offensive Rookie of the Year had a career-low 3,041 passing yards and 19 touchdowns this past season.

Perhaps a new quarterbacks coach is exactly what Stroud needs to recapture the magic that made him must-see TV in 2023.
